14:22 — Support began receiving reports that Fernbright users were logged out mid-session. Engineering confirmed the session-token refresh job in the Copperwick auth service was issuing tokens with an already-expired timestamp due to a timezone conversion error introduced that morning. Affected users could log back in normally; no data was exposed. A rollback was started at 14:31 and completed by 14:40. Support can confirm whether a customer was affected by checking the build token below.

session token of kahag-bawip = htk6_729d08

## Changed defaults

Heads up: the Ledgerline tax-rate lookup cache now defaults to a 15-minute TTL instead of 24 hours. Turns out rates in the Veldt County sandbox were going stale mid-demo, which was embarrassing. Eviction is now LRU rather than FIFO, and the cache warms on boot. If you're reviewing, check that nothing hardcodes the old TTL. The new defaults land as follows.

deployment values, bajop-taweg:
holwyn:
  log_level: debug
  metrics_host: metrics.holwyn.zemvarsys.internal
  pool_size: 32

- [ ] Thumbnail queue (Snapfern): confirm new worker pool drains renders under 2s p95. Flush stale jobs older than 24h before cutover. Verify fallback placeholder serves when the queue backs up past 500 entries. Do not scale workers above 8 until the memory leak fix ships. Record the deploy against the build token below for traceability.

pipeline stamp: htk4_66df